“The Mechanic Should Be Arrested”: Car Engine Falls Off Due to Car Accident in Abuja
This video that appeared online shows a car engine that completely detached and fell out of ...
Home » Car Engine Accident
This video that appeared online shows a car engine that completely detached and fell out of ...